Raylenth Posted February 27, 2017 Share Posted February 27, 2017 (edited) Exactly right. Unless stated, you can get unto 5 per guest that is using the VQ system (which will be all the diamond guests) and just buy the extra ones on top of the diamond ones. If you want even more you can get another VQ ticket AFTER you have been up the first time and go round again, if there's time. Hello Wrong Name, if I have a diamond pass, I can use the autographe on the diampnd pass, buy 4 more. Then go back in the line with my diamond pass, without a VQ ticket right ? (and buy 5 more) No John, the Diamond pass is for 1 entry in the queue only, you can buy the extra 4 you want when you go through on your Diamond Pass, but once you have been through your pass will be clipped and you cannot use it again. If you want to go through again you will need a VQ ticket. What does sometimes happen, at the discretion of the crew is that if you want more than 5, grab a VQ ticket, then when you go through on your Diamond Pass, show them the VQ you have and ask if you can get the extra's on the VQ as you are going through. If the queue isn't too busy it may be allowed, but it may not, and you may have to wait until your VQ is called. Raylenth Posted February 28, 2017 Share Posted February 28, 2017 (edited) Sorry to slightly hijack question but seemed to fit to mine do or have you ever seen a guest not be happy with signing a lot? I only ask because I collect reaction figures and i have 3 different ones I would love to get signed and I offered to get a friend two signed but I don't like the idea of the guest thinking I'm a dealer lol 20 of the same picture may leave that impression maybe, but 5 different figures? Don't think so. I agree with QS Merc, 5 is nothing to worry about. At Sherlocked I got Mr Cumberbatch to sign 5 different posters and books for me but he was absolutely fine with it, he was smiling and commenting on them - particularly with multi signed items they realise there is little chance of you being a dealer as they are a lot harder to get all the auto's on and can take a long time (which dealers aren't as inclined to do as they want items they can sell quickly). There was someone in the queue who had a large number of the same comic who he didn't seem so happy to be signing for as he was obviously a dealer but he still signed them. 5 items shouldn't be a problem at all.
